Generally speaking where a structure is not one of a protected category planning permission is not required if the solar energy system takes up less than half the roof space or less than 12 square meters.

So said dick roche t d minister for the environment heritage and local government today 2nd march 2007 on signing regulations which will provide exemptions from planning permission for solar panels heat pumps wind turbines and wood pellet burners subject to certain conditions.
